Transaction 511dd7357668668dfba7d2413fd7b556cbdea4a7c28e99f78472f7db025766e2
2 Input
2 Outputs
- 511dd7357668668dfba7d2413fd7b556cbdea4a7c28e99f78472f7db025766e2:0
- 511dd7357668668dfba7d2413fd7b556cbdea4a7c28e99f78472f7db025766e2:1
value 90000000
address 14Tt8ea74UorFtiaSQyyLJS2HBQpDcexzr
value 137131892
address bc1qm7x5vyju3ngndj2ucyc2d5f5njkc59rlcylywt